What You Need to Get Started with Botellas Decoradas Navideñas
Alright, let's talk supplies. Creating Christmas decorated bottles isn't as complicated as it might seem. In fact, you probably already have most of the materials lying around your house. If not, don't worry—you can pick them up for next to nothing at your local craft store. Here's a quick list of essentials:
- Glass bottles (think wine bottles, soda bottles, or even old jam jars)
- Paints (acrylic or spray paint work best)
- Decorative items (think ribbons, glitter, beads, and stickers)
- Hot glue gun
- LED fairy lights
- Scissors and a craft knife
See? Not too overwhelming, right? And if you're feeling extra ambitious, you can always add in some fun extras like fake snow, pinecones, or even small ornaments. The possibilities are endless, which is part of what makes this project so much fun. Plus, you get to play around with colors and textures until you find the perfect combo.
Step-by-Step Guide to Decorating Your Bottles
Now that you've got your supplies ready, it's time to get crafty. Here's a simple step-by-step guide to help you create your very own Christmas decorated bottles:
- Clean your bottles thoroughly to remove any dirt or labels.
- Decide on a color scheme and paint your bottles accordingly. Let them dry completely.
- Add your decorative elements, starting with larger pieces like ribbons or stickers.
- Glue on smaller details like beads or glitter for that extra sparkle.
- Insert LED fairy lights into the bottles for a magical glow.
- Step back and admire your handiwork!
Remember, this is your project, so there are no hard-and-fast rules. If you want to go all out with glitter and sequins, go for it. If you prefer a minimalist look, that's cool too. The key is to have fun and let your creativity shine.

Popular Styles of Christmas Decorated Bottles
When it comes to decorating bottles for Christmas, the options are truly endless. But if you're looking for inspiration, here are a few popular styles to consider:
Rustic Charm
This style is all about embracing natural materials and earthy tones. Think burlap ribbons, twine, and wooden accents. Rustic bottles are perfect for adding a cozy, farmhouse feel to your holiday decor.
Modern Glam
On the other end of the spectrum, you've got modern glam bottles. These are all about sleek lines, metallic finishes, and bold colors. Think gold accents, mirrored glass, and geometric patterns. If you're into luxury vibes, this is the style for you.
Winter Wonderland
Who doesn't love a good winter wonderland theme? This style features icy blues, silvers, and white accents. Add some fake snow to the top of your bottles for an extra touch of magic.
Tips and Tricks for Making Your Bottles Pop
Now that you know the basics, let's talk about some pro tips to take your decorated bottles to the next level:
- Layer your decorations for added depth and texture.
- Experiment with different types of lights (warm vs cool tones).
- Don't be afraid to mix and match styles for a unique look.
- Consider using stencils for intricate designs.
- Always let your paint and glue dry completely before handling.
These little tricks can make a huge difference in the final result. Remember, the goal is to create something that makes you happy, so don't stress too much about perfection.
